The State Treasurer’s office is in jeopardy now that state lawmakers have approved on first round a resolution to eliminate the office. Senator Dennis Utter of Hastings brought the bill and says several other states operate without a treasurer and the duties can be handled by another office. Senator Charlie Janssen of Fremont thinks eliminating the Treasurers office could lead to bigger government elsewhere.
“We’ll see the fiscal notes for years to come if this happens. You’ll see it, appropriations will see it, they’ll come back and say well now we’re doing college savings we need more money for this, well we had to hire an additional person to handle this.”
If the resolution makes it through two more rounds of debate – the decision on eliminating the State Treasurer’s office would go to the voters.
